| 背面描述 | Full-length standing figure of Emperor Francis Joseph I in Hungarian royal regalia, depicted facing forward and wearing an ornate mantle, decorated tunic, and hussar-style trousers. The Emperor holds the orb of sovereignty in his raised right hand and rests his left hand at his side near the hilt of a sword, conveying imperial authority. The circumferential legend FERENCZ JÓZSEF I.K.A.CS. ÉS M.H.S.D.O.AP.KIR. encircles the figure, reading from the lower left to the lower right along the beaded border. The date of issue appears in the exergue beneath the Emperor's feet. The engraving, executed by József Reisner, displays fine Neo-Renaissance detailing characteristic of Austro-Hungarian coinage of the period. |
